In the vast white desert of the Salinas Grandes, Antonio Calpanchay, 45, lifts his axe and slices the ground. He has worked this land since he was 12, chopping and collecting salt, replenishing it for the seasons ahead and teaching his children to do the same.
βAll of our aboriginal community works here, even the elders,β he says, sheltering his weathered face from the sun. βWe always have. It is our livelihood.β
